Sobre a BlackRock, Inc.
BlackRock, Inc. is an American multinational investment company. Founded in 1988, initially as an enterprise risk management and fixed income institutional asset manager, BlackRock is by far the world's largest asset manager, with $15.3 trillion in assets under management as of 2026. Headquartered in New York City, BlackRock has 70 offices in 30 countries and clients in 100 countries.
